本文摘要: 各位小伙伴大家好,如果你还在为modelsim怎么使用的玩法感到困惑,不知道该如何快速掌握modelsim怎么运行的用法,不用焦虑,本站专注游戏攻略分享,今天就为大家带来modelsim怎么使用的全面解析,帮大家轻松上手。
各位小伙伴大家好,如果你还在为modelsim怎么使用的玩法感到困惑,不知道该如何快速掌握modelsim怎么运行的用法,不用焦虑,本站专注游戏攻略分享,今天就为大家带来modelsim怎么使用的全面解析,帮大家轻松上手。
PDS软件使用指南(五)仿真——modelsim联合仿真
使用PDS软件进行ModelSim联合仿真是一个复杂但重要的过程。通过正确编译仿真库、编写tb文件和运行仿真,开发者可以验证代码的正确性并发现潜在的问题。同时,利用ModelSim提供的监视和调试工具可以更加深入地理解代码的行为并优化其性能。因此,在FPGA开发过程中,仿真是一个不可或缺的环节,应该得到足够的重视和关注。
准备阶段 在PDS工程界面中,点击【tools】菜单下的【Compile Simulation Libraries】选项,准备开始仿真库的编译。配置仿真环境 选取仿真工具:将【Simulator】设置为ModelSim。设定编程语言:通过【Language】选项设定仿真库的编程语言。
一:准备阶段 进入工程界面后,点击位于PDS的【tools】菜单下的【Compile Simulation Libraries】选项,准备进行仿真库的编译。二:配置仿真环境 在弹出的设置界面中,选取【Simulator】为第三方仿真工具,当前支持ModelSim和QuestaSim,教程将采用ModelSim作为仿真平台。
...64-bit)软件中嵌套的modelsim仿真软件的使用方法-职场常用技能_百度...
在完成上述配置后,可以根据需要设置仿真参数,如仿真时间、仿真模式等。这些设置通常在Assignments菜单下的Simulation选项中进行。启动RTL仿真:设置完毕后,点击Quartus II界面中的RTL仿真图标(通常是一个带有“RTL Simulation”字样的按钮)。
打开Modelsim,点击菜单栏的File - New - Project。添加文件到工程 在Project标签页右击,选取Add to Project - New File。在弹出的Create Project File对话框中,设置文件名(如counter.v)和文件类型(如Verilog HDL)。编写代码 选中文件(如counter.v)右击,选取Edit,编写Verilog HDL代码。
使用PDS软件进行ModelSim联合仿真是一个复杂但重要的过程。通过正确编译仿真库、编写tb文件和运行仿真,开发者可以验证代码的正确性并发现潜在的问题。同时,利用ModelSim提供的监视和调试工具可以更加深入地理解代码的行为并优化其性能。
关联设置打开Quartus II 13软件,点击菜单栏中的 Tool,选取下拉列表中的 Options,进入设置界面。 配置EDA工具路径在 Options 选项卡下,选取 EDA Tool Options。在右侧找到 ModelSim 栏,添加Modelsim安装路径至 modelsim_ase 目录(例如:C:modeltech64_1cmodelsim_ase)。
打开安装包双击打开ModelSim-10安装程序。启动安装向导在初始界面点击“Next”按钮,进入下一步。选取安装功能根据需求勾选要安装的功能模块(如仿真工具、调试组件等),点击“Next”继续。接受许可协议阅读软件许可协议,选取“接受”选项后点击“Next”。
modelsim使用教程
新建工程并选取Verilog语法格式:在开始仿真之前,需要新建一个工程,并在设置中选取Verilog作为语法格式。这一步在新建工程时就需要完成,具体步骤如下:选取Assignments,然后点击Setting。在软件设置中,确保选取了Verilog语法格式。
开始仿真 选取所需的仿真类型后,点击相应的按钮开始仿真。仿真过程可能需要一些时间,具体取决于仿真类型和计算机的性能。在仿真过程中,可以使用ModelSim提供的监视和调试工具来观察输出信号、时序行为和资源使用情况等。这些工具可以帮助开发者更好地理解代码的行为并发现潜在的问题。
找到Modelsim软件,双击打开。单击“File”,将鼠标移至“New”,选取“Project...”,弹出对话框。在对话框上方的红框中填写要建立的工程名称,例如“led”;在下方的红框中指定工程存放位置,其余选项默认,点击“ok”。
Modelsim初级使用方法如下:工具准备确保已安装Modelsim软件并在电脑上正常运行。查看官方教程Modelsim自带详细教程,路径为:Help - SE PDF Documentation - Tutorial,内容从基础到高级逐步讲解,适合初学者系统学习。新建工程 打开Modelsim,点击菜单栏的File - New - Project。
ModelSim的使用详解如下: 安装与配置 下载并安装:首先,从官方网站或其他可靠来源下载 ModelSim 安装包,并按照安装向导的指示完成安装。 配置环境变量:安装完成后,需要配置环境变量以确保系统能够正确识别 ModelSim 的命令和工具。
ModelSim的使用详解
〖壹〗、ModelSim的使用详解如下: 安装与配置 下载并安装:首先,从官方网站或其他可靠来源下载 ModelSim 安装包,并按照安装向导的指示完成安装。 配置环境变量:安装完成后,需要配置环境变量以确保系统能够正确识别 ModelSim 的命令和工具。
〖贰〗、Modelsim是HDL语言仿真软件,通过编写虚拟输入观察仿真输出,验证verilog文件逻辑正确性。Modelsim优点包括无需开发板即可检查verilog文件逻辑,以及模拟复杂输入观察难以现实观察的输出。Signaltap II是一款调试工具,生成FPGA内部的逻辑分析仪,通过获取输入输出信号,实时在视图上展现,便于观察实际输入输出。
〖叁〗、在仿真过程中,可以通过ModelSim提供的波形窗口、信号窗口等工具来观察仿真结果。这些工具可以帮助你分析设计的行为,并找出潜在的问题。注意事项 确保软件版本兼容:在使用Quartus II中的ModelSim仿真功能时,需要确保Quartus II和ModelSim的版本是兼容的。不同版本的软件之间可能存在不兼容的问题。
〖肆〗、观察波形:使用ModelSim的波形查看工具来观察仿真结果,确保ROM的行为与预期相符。调试:如果发现任何问题,可以使用ModelSim的调试功能来定位问题并进行修正。通过以上步骤,你就可以在ModelSim中成功应用FPGA的HEX文件进行仿真了。这有助于在硬件实现之前验证ROM的初始化和数据读取行为是否符合设计要求。
〖伍〗、启动仿真:在Modelsim中启动仿真,并添加波形到波形窗口。通过测量波形,可以验证PLL IP核的输出频率是否符合预期。例如,测量得clkout0的频率约为200MHz,与设置值一致。通过以上步骤,即可完成紫光Pango Design Suite与Modelsim的联合仿真环境搭建及使用流程。
〖陆〗、紫光Pango Design Suite与Modelsim的联合仿真环境搭建与使用流程如下:方法一:利用Pango Design Suite编译仿真库 启动Pango Design Suite,进入Tools菜单,选取Compile Simulation Libraries。在此窗口中设定所需的器件库、编译库路径及Modelsim路径。点击Compile,直至编译完成。
modelsim怎么给输入信号赋值?
首先检查被测模块时钟(clk)复位(rst)状态是否正常。其次检查所有信号在复位后的值是否正常,是否存在5hXX等这类带XX的信号,XX表示该信号状态不确定,会对FPGA逻辑造成不确定的状态。检查被测模块的信号输入端,是否是按设计进行控制的。
// 复位时,输出置0 else q = d; // 时钟上升沿,将输入数据锁存到输出 endendmodulealways @(posedge clk or posedge reset)表示在时钟或复位的上升沿触发该块,描述时序逻辑时使用非阻塞赋值=,时序逻辑中的输出必须声明为reg类型。
看你写的代码感觉很多语法问题,一般情况下输入端没有被赋予初值在modelsim仿真时就会是高组态,对比A和B,A是高组态,B不是,就噶西安你的testbench代码中给A赋值时,“ ’ ”号后面的的进制数写成大写了,你可以将他们都改成小写试试。
检查输入条件:确保所有输入信号的控制条件都是正确的,并且符合设计预期。检查信号连接:确保所有信号线都已正确连接,并且没有遗漏或错误的连接。查看三态门控制逻辑:如果设计中使用了三态门,请检查其控制逻辑是否正确,以确保输出不会意外地进入高阻态。
各位游戏达人,如果你想解锁modelsim怎么使用的更多玩法,掌握modelsim怎么运行的进阶技巧,没关系,今天本站就为大家带来专业攻略,详细解析modelsim怎么使用的核心逻辑,帮大家突破游戏上限。

发表评论
热门文章
龙斗士宠物觉醒条件,龙斗士最强宠物排名
魔兽怀旧服紫色武器
怪猎世界原型装备是什么
传奇军功怎么获得
未来战士装备金铲铲
热评文章
3 评论 ,
3 评论 ,
3 评论 ,
3 评论 ,
3 评论 ,
标签列表